Google Agent Development Kit (ADK) is Google's framework for building production AI agents. Add Okta as an MCP tool provider through Vinkius and your ADK agents can call every tool with full schema introspection.

Vinkius supports streamable HTTP and SSE.

python
from google.adk.agents import Agent
from google.adk.tools.mcp_tool import McpToolset
from google.adk.tools.mcp_tool.mcp_session_manager import (
    StreamableHTTPConnectionParams,
)

# Your Vinkius token. get it at cloud.vinkius.com
mcp_tools = McpToolset(
    connection_params=StreamableHTTPConnectionParams(
        url="https://edge.vinkius.com/[YOUR_TOKEN_HERE]/mcp",
    )
)

agent = Agent(
    model="gemini-2.5-pro",
    name="okta_agent",
    instruction=(
        "You help users interact with Okta "
        "using 10 available tools."
    ),
    tools=[mcp_tools],
)

Okta MCP Tools for Google ADK (10)

These 10 tools become available when you connect Okta to Google ADK via MCP:

01

clear_user_sessions

Necessary when a device is compromised. Terminate all active login sessions for a specific user

02

deactivate_user

This instantly converts the user status to DEPROVISIONED, permanently revoking all active sessions, killing SAML/OIDC assertions, and blocking future application access. Use for emergency offboarding. Suspend and deprovision an Okta user account immediately

03

get_app

Includes critical security bindings, client secrets (for OIDC), X.509 cert chains, ACS URLs, and strict token-grant lifespans. View detailed SSO configuration for a specific application

04

get_group

View details of a specific Okta Group

05

get_user

Input takes the explicit Okta User ID string. Get detailed profile and state for a specific Okta user

06

list_apps

Identifies available sign-on integrations spanning raw OIDC, classical SAML 2.0, SCIM provisioning connections, and SWA (Secure Web Authentication) apps. List all applications integrated within the Okta dashboard

07

list_group_users

Essential when determining precisely who was automatically granted SCIM or cloud application licenses due to their directory membership mapping. List all users currently assigned to an Okta Group

08

list_groups

Group policies explicitly determine which users can authenticate into which bound SAML apps, making this endpoint critical for auditing permissions. List all security, app, and dynamic Okta Groups

09

list_system_logs

Contains every discrete sign-in attempt, MFA challenge result, configuration tweak, and malicious password spraying anomaly. Max 100 recent entries. Retrieve Recent Okta System and Audit log events

10

list_users

Used for organization-wide identity reporting. List all users configured in the Okta Universal Directory

Okta + Google ADK FAQ

Common questions about integrating Okta MCP Server with Google ADK.

01

How does Google ADK connect to MCP servers?

Import the MCP toolset class and pass the server URL. ADK discovers and registers all tools automatically, making them available to your agent's tool-use loop.
02

Can ADK agents use multiple MCP servers?

Yes. Declare multiple MCP tool providers in your agent configuration. ADK merges all tool schemas and the agent can call tools from any server in a single turn.
03

Which Gemini models work best with MCP tools?

Gemini 2.0 Flash and Pro models both support function calling required for MCP tools. Flash is recommended for latency-sensitive use cases, Pro for complex reasoning.
